Your PPOT resident periodontist here.

Here's what's on the menu:

1.) Crown lengthening/Crown...may or may not need root canal, will probably need core buildup
2.) Extraction/implant...may or may not need bone graft first
3.) Extraction no replacement
4.) Extraction/conventional bridge using the adjacent teeth
5.) Extraction/removable partial denture...silly to do this for one tooth but it's an option.

Since it was an acute fracture there is probably minimal risk in waiting until Tuesday. As said above, keep the area clean and do warm salt water rinses a few times per day. Eat on the other side, but you are probably already doing that.

Then get to the root of the issue...if you are fracturing a virgin tooth...why? Clearly it very likely had years of occlusal (bite) overload, barring some malformation in the enamel and dentin, which would be rare. Is your bite off? Do you clench and grind (well we all do to some degree)? Does your bite need to be equilibrated? Do you need a bite splint? Would orthodontics help? Is this the first of several? I think an examination of the possible root causes (no pun intended) is in order...at least that's what I do in my practice.
